Peak train fares are gone for good

ScotRail train at platform

From 1 September 2025, you’ll pay the same train fare no matter the time of day or the day of the week you travel with ScotRail.

Buying your train ticket

From 1 September 2025, Anytime Single and Return tickets have been reduced to the equivalent Off-Peak prices. There may be more people now travelling during the morning peak and ScotRail is encouraging passengers to help avoid queues by using the ScotRail app to buy your ticket.

How much money you will save…

Here are some examples of what it means for you and your pocket:

From To Anytime Day Return Saving
Was Now
Glasgow Edinburgh £32.60 £16.80 48%
Paisley Glasgow £7.50 £5.10 32%
Stirling Glasgow £18.20 £10.80 41%
Bathgate Edinburgh £12.80 £8.50 34%
Dunfermline Edinburgh £14.00 £8.50 39%
Stonehaven Aberdeen £11.80 £8.50 28%
Perth Dundee £16.30 £11.20 31%
Elgin Inverness £24.80 £16.30 34%

 

Was: Anytime Day Return fare until 31 August 2025.
Now: Anytime Day Return fare from 1 September 2025 onwards.
